If you can’t find ferric ammonium sulfate (the green stuff, not the brown stuff) then you might be able to make it yourself.

  • It would be 1 mole of ferric hydroxide to 0.65 mole of citric acid.

I’ve never done this, but it shouldn’t be too difficult – once you’ve got a suitable powdered form of ferric hydroxide (C.I. 77492, Pigment Yellow 42 as a food additive, perhaps even pulverized hematite if you’re really desperate) which might be just as much of a challenge…
